Understanding the Turnkey Approach
The concept of a "turnkey" home is becoming increasingly popular among sellers who aim for a fast sale. A turnkey property is one that requires no additional work from the buyer after purchase, making it move-in ready. This approach not only attracts a wider pool of potential buyers but also often results in a faster sale at a competitive price. Buyers are willing to pay a premium for the convenience and peace of mind that comes with a turnkey home.
Key Strategies for Preparing a Turnkey Home
To ensure your home is truly turnkey, focus on several critical areas:
1. **Renovations and Repairs**: Addressing necessary repairs and updates is crucial. This might include modernizing kitchens and bathrooms, replacing outdated fixtures, and ensuring all systems (like plumbing and electrical) are in good working order. According to a report by Remodeling Magazine, minor kitchen remodels can offer a return on investment of up to 78%1.
2. **Staging and Curb Appeal**: First impressions matter. Professionally staging your home can highlight its best features and help potential buyers envision themselves living there. Additionally, enhancing curb appeal with fresh landscaping or a new front door can make a significant difference. The National Association of Realtors notes that 82% of buyers’ agents said staging made it easier for a buyer to visualize the property as a future home2.
3. **Pricing Strategy**: Setting the right price is vital. Overpricing can deter potential buyers, while underpricing might leave money on the table. Conduct a comparative market analysis to understand the local market trends and set a competitive price. Leveraging Professional Services
Hiring professionals can streamline the process and enhance your home’s appeal. Consider the following services:
- **Real Estate Agents**: A skilled agent can provide valuable insights into the market, help with pricing, and manage negotiations. They can also guide you toward resources that allow you to search options for listing your home on multiple platforms.
- **Home Inspectors**: A pre-listing inspection can identify potential issues that might deter buyers. Addressing these problems upfront can prevent delays in the selling process.

Marketing Your Turnkey Home
Effective marketing is essential to attract the right buyers. High-quality photos and virtual tours can showcase your home’s features online. Utilize social media platforms and real estate websites to reach a broader audience. Digital marketing strategies, including targeted ads, can further amplify your reach.
Real-World Success Stories
Many sellers have benefited from turning their properties into turnkey homes. For instance, a study by Zillow found that homes with professional photos sold for $11,000 more on average than those without5. Additionally, homes staged before listing spent 73% less time on the market compared to those staged after listing6.
